    Home Producer Profiles Bordeaux Profiles Château Malartic-Lagravière Page 1 of 3 previous 1 2 3 next Château Malartic-Lagravière So often in Bordeaux tales of familial domination eventually peter out , giving way to corporate fiscal superiority . Whether the owner is a French insurance firm , a Japanese conglomerate , or even a Champagne house , ownership and control by big business is not unknown in Bordeaux In fact , as Napoleonic laws of inheritance essentially force families into converting their estates into family-run businesses , and punitive inheritance taxes also take their toll , it seems almost like an inevitable . progression And so it is very fine to read of an estate where this process has been reversed .     Home Wine of the Week Le Retout Blanc 2011 Le Retout Blanc 2011 This week , a wine to dispel a dozen notions . A wine with a story . And what's more , it tastes pretty good . too The vines that gave birth to this wine were planted in 1971 in Cussac-Fort-Médoc one of the communes that lies between St Julien to the north , and Margaux to the south Listrac and Moulis , which most people would place here when playing the ever-popular game of pin the commune to the map' , actually sit slightly inland , away from the Gironde The vineyard was established with the authority of the Institut National des Appellations d'Origine INAO who had granted planting rights for the Haut-Médoc appellation .     How should I store Champagne? Champagne wines should be kept in a cool, dark place away from heat, light, vibrations and severe temperature variations. Unlike the best wines from Bordeaux or California, Champagne wines are ready for consumption when they are shipped to the market.
